#96FDDF Hex color

#96FDDF

The hexadecimal color code #96FDDF corresponds to the code RGB( 150, 253, 223 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,59 level), green (at 0,99 level) and blue (at 0,87 level). Its brightness is 79% and its saturation is 96%. It is composed of red at 23%, green at 40% and blue at 35%.
